Hieratic is the name given to a cursive writing system used for Ancient Egyptian and the principal script used to write that language from its development in the third millennium BC until the rise of Demotic in the mid-first millennium BC. It was primarily written in ink with a reed pen on papyrus. Veranda Post (Òpó Ògògá) 1910-14. Olowe of Ise (died 1938) Yòrùbá: Èkìtì; Ikere, Nigeria. Coastal West Africa. One of four posts sculpted for the palace of the king ( ogoga) of Ikere, this evocative image of the Yoruba concept of a divine ruler is a masterwork of Olowe of Ise. Cycladic art during the Greek Bronze Age is noted for its abstract, geometric designs of male and female figures. The Cyclades are a chain of Greek islands in the middle of the Aegean Sea.
